Horizontal flickering ghosting line on monitor
« on: July 20, 2019, 05:46:19 AM »
Hi,

I have just installed a new (to me) monitor: an LG775N and installed the drivers that came with it.

Unfortunately I have multiple ghost lines running horizontally across the screen and ghosting off the desktop icons and the mouse pointer. These flicker slightly and seem to get worse as the monitor is switched on and off several times.

I have installed the latest drivers for my gaphics card and checked the screen refresh rate which is set to optimum.

Yes it is the monitors power supply . As it is really old CRT and the there is life treating voltages inside you need to refer the repair to a qualified technician.
